About the role

At EquipmentShare, we’re hiring a Service Writer at our rental facility in Charlotte, NC. We’re looking for someone who’s ready to grow with us, bring energy and drive to their work, and help us build the future of construction.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Write customer damage work orders, order parts and bill work orders
  • Aid the service manager to manage customer damage and internal work orders
  • Respond to inbound leads and guide customers through the EquipmentShare rental process
  • Expand our existing customer base by building relationships with contractors and construction company principals
  • Educate our customers about the numerous ways EquipmentShare can help save them money, make more money, and operate more efficiently
  • Maintain and nurture existing customer relationships to ensure our customers are 100% satisfied with the level of service and support they are receiving from EquipmentShare
  • Promptly respond to and resolve customer inquiries, requests, complaints or other communications
  • Develop new sales strategies and techniques to increase our market share and improve our customer experience
